Jharkhand: This is how Padmashri Dr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u was remembered in TRL of Ranchi University on his 74th birth anniversary.

Ranchi: Ranchi University The Faculty of Tribal and Regional Languages ​​(TRL) of Jharkhand celebrated the 74th birth anniversary of Padmashree Dr.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u, the senior most penman of Jharkhand and a multifaceted personality. The welcome song was conducted by research scholars Budheshwar Badaik and Chandrika Kumari, conducted by Neha Bhagat and Vicky Minz, while the vote of thanks was given by Dr. Riju Nayak, assistant professor of Nagpuri department. On the occasion, former Head of Department of Nagpuri Department, Dr. Umesh Nand Tiwari, while sharing the moments spent with Dr.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u, said that Dr.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u was innately filled with Jharkhandi folk music songs. He was a person who thought beyond caste, religion and sect. Dr. Gaunjhu, who had equal authority on various subjects, was proficient in various disciplines. He said that Dr. Gaunjhu was the only person who wrote in the culture, language and geographical context of Jharkhand. As a whole, he used to take the entire Jharkhand together. He said that Dr. Gaunjhu, who was dedicated to his work, was an ocean in terms of knowledge. He was a person with a wonderful personality. He was always readily available to help others. No person has ever returned from his door empty handed.

Jharkhandi sensibility is reflected in the creations

While presiding over the birth anniversary, Head of Mundari Department, Manay Munda, said that Jharkhandi sensibility is easily reflected in the works of Padmashree Dr.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u, who is blessed with all the virtues. He worked to give a new status to Jharkhandi language and culture. Bandhu Bhagat, Head of the Khadiya Department, said that Dr. Giridhari Ram Gaunjhu was directly concerned with social and cultural activities. He was very happy meeting common people. They are never tied to one language. He always encouraged and supported the new language students, researchers and cultural workers of the department. Such personality and work, which is always available to the common people, cannot be easily forgotten.
